Frost hit many areas of the Prairies on repeated nights over the past week. Emerged crop is at risk, especially delicate cotyledons. Wait 3 or 4 days, then look for regrowth before making any management decisions. Find time each day to scout for insects, weeds and other stand establishment issues. Early weed control is the most economical. It reduces weed competition for nutrients and moisture, and improves yield potential for canola. In-crop weed control should occur as early as possible.
